Output ef326f789cdf02c32640483b338b9c70aa9e228c0a2472c991f7fc70b36e6e3e:49

value
166671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7ff0b99fd333899a2ff9be27e306fde036fa554 OP_EQUAL
address
3KvVvaSdHw8Liy5SmKco5LKP7UZjnjjtpo
transaction
ef326f789cdf02c32640483b338b9c70aa9e228c0a2472c991f7fc70b36e6e3e
spent
true